1981 Sun Belt Conference men's basketball tournament

The 1981 Sun Belt Conference men's basketball tournament was held February 27–March 1 at the Jacksonville Coliseum in Jacksonville, Florida.

In a rematch of the 1980 final, VCU repeated as tournament champions by defeating UAB in the championship game, 62–61, to win their second Sun Belt men's basketball tournament.

The Rams, in turn, received an automatic bid for the 1981 NCAA tournament, where they advanced to the second round. Runner-up UAB received an at-large bid; the Blazers ultimately won two games before losing to Indiana in the regional semifinals.
